HELPFUL HINTS FOR DRYER EFFICIENCY
1. Your Washer-Dryer spins at a high 1000 rpm spin speed, which will extract more water
especially f r o m absorbent fabrics and reduce the degree of dampness as the machine goes into
the drying mode. This will cut down on your drying time.

5. USE HIGH EFFICIENCY (HE) DETERGENT: By using High Efficiency (HE) detergent, you are
preventing suds from entering the condensing chamber . When suds enter the c o ndensing
chamber, t l he particles can clog up the chamber and the fan blower. O v er time, this reduces
drying efficiency and may require the fan blower (impeller) to be c l e a ned. For this and all other front
-loading/horizontal-axis units, High Efficiency (HE) detergents go a long way to improve the efficiency of
the units.
6. SORTING: When sorting laundry always take into consideration the quantity and type of fabric contained
in the load. Highly absorbent fabrics such as those used in towels or jeans will absorb more water
and become very heavy when saturated. If you notice that your clothes are taking longer than
usual to dry you may be overloading the machine, or washing too many highly absorbent articles
for a single load.
